What Is Sustainable Wholesale Clothing Manufacturing?


Sustainable wholesale clothing manufacturing is the process of creating garments and textiles to minimize negative impacts on the environment while promoting social and economic well-being. This involves the use of environmentally friendly materials, processes, and practices, as well as fair labour principles and equitable work conditions.

In recent years, there has been a growing interest in sustainable fashion and clothing manufacturing, driven by concerns about the environmental and social impact of the fashion industry. The fashion industry is notoriously emissions-intensive, producing significant amounts of carbon emissions and contributing to pollution and waste.

Sustainable wholesale clothing manufacturing seeks to address these issues by using environmentally friendly materials, such as organic cotton, recycled polyester, and natural fibres. These materials are typically grown or produced using methods that minimize water usage, pesticide and insecticide use, and other negative impacts.

The production process also plays a critical role in sustainable wholesale clothing manufacturing. This includes using renewable energy sources, such as solar or wind power, and reducing waste through recycling and reusing materials.

In addition to environmental concerns, sustainable wholesale clothing manufacturing also prioritizes workers’ rights and working conditions. This includes paying a fair wage, providing safe and equitable working conditions, and promoting gender and racial equity in the workplace.

9 Real Benefits of Sustainable Wholesale Clothing Manufacturing


2023 the fashion industry will be responsible for 10 percent of global carbon emissions. With this in mind, investing in sustainable wholesale clothing manufacturing has become an increasingly important step for businesses looking to reduce their environmental impact and increase their sustainability. Here are nine real benefits of sustainable wholesale clothing manufacturing

#1. Reduction in Carbon Footprint

The most direct environmental benefit of sustainable wholesale clothing manufacturing is the significant reduction in carbon emissions. By utilizing environmentally friendly materials, renewable energy sources, and energy-efficient processes, sustainable clothing production can help reduce the industry’s overall carbon footprint.

In addition, sustainable clothing production requires less energy and fewer resources to manufacture than traditional manufacturing methods, resulting in further reductions in carbon emissions.

#2. Decreased Water Usage

Sustainable manufacturing practices often emphasize water efficiency. The use of organic materials that require less water to grow and recycling water within the manufacturing process can greatly decrease the overall water footprint of clothing production.

Moreover, sustainable clothing production can help reduce water contamination, a key environmental issue in the fashion industry.

#3. Waste Minimization

Sustainable clothing manufacturers often incorporate waste minimization strategies into their operations. This includes recycling and reusing materials, reducing packaging, and designing products with minimal waste in mind.

Furthermore, sustainable clothing manufacturers usually use fewer chemicals in their processes, resulting in less hazardous waste. This waste is then safely disposed of and recycled when possible.

#4. Improved Worker Conditions

Sustainable clothing manufacturing encompasses environmental considerations and the well-being of the individuals involved in the production process. This entails providing fair wages, ensuring safe working conditions, and fostering diversity and equality in the workplace.

For instance, numerous sustainable clothing companies offer employee benefits such as healthcare coverage, flexible work hours, and paid maternity leave. This cultivates a more favourable work environment for all participants in the supply chain.

#5. Long-term Cost Savings

While sustainable practices might require a larger upfront investment, they can result in significant long-term cost savings. Energy-efficient equipment and waste-reduction strategies can lower operational costs over time.

Furthermore, by investing in sustainable practices, clothing companies can reduce their environmental impact and improve their reputation. This can lead to increased customer loyalty and improved sales figures over time.

#6. Enhanced Brand Reputation

Adopting sustainability can greatly enhance a brand’s reputation. In an era where consumers are becoming more mindful of their environmental impact, showcasing a dedication to sustainable practices can bolster customer loyalty and attract new patrons.

Moreover, implementing sustainable practices can make a company more appealing to investors and partners, enhancing access to resources that fuel brand growth.

#7. Regulatory Compliance

By adopting sustainable practices, businesses not only do their part for the environment and society but also ensure they’re prepared for any future regulations targeted at reducing the industry’s environmental impact. This can help businesses stay one step ahead of any potential compliance measures that may be enacted in the future.

In addition, some governments may provide incentives to clothing companies that invest in sustainable practices. This could include tax credits and grants. 

#8. Job Creation

Sustainable manufacturing often requires more labour-intensive processes compared to traditional methods. By investing in these practices, businesses can help create new jobs and contribute to local economies. This can also lead to increased job satisfaction among employees, resulting in greater productivity. 

Furthermore, companies that prioritize sustainability tend to attract highly skilled workers and are more likely to retain their top talent. This can significantly affect employee morale and loyalty. 

#9. Sustainable Development

Finally, by investing in sustainable practices, businesses contribute to the global goal of sustainable development. This ensures that we meet our needs without compromising the ability of future generations to meet their own needs. Sustainable practices help ensure the well-being of both people and the planet, setting us up for a brighter future. 

Through sustainable wholesale clothing, businesses can significantly reduce their environmental footprint while driving economic growth. By investing in sustainable practices, companies can benefit from numerous advantages that will help them achieve long-term success. 

Which Countries Are Best For Sustainable Wholesale Clothing Manufacturing?


As the fashion industry continues to prioritize sustainable and ethical practices, more and more businesses seek out countries offering eco-friendly clothing manufacturing. Here are some of the best countries for sustainable wholesale clothing manufacturing and what makes them stand out:

Portugal: 

Portugal has become a top destination for sustainable clothing manufacturing due to its commitment to ethical labour practices and environmental sustainability. The country’s textile industry has a long history of producing high-quality fabrics, and its skilled workforce is known for its attention to detail and craftsmanship. 

Portugal is also known for its use of eco-friendly and organic materials, and many factories are investing in renewable energy sources to reduce their carbon footprint.

Sweden: 

Sweden’s fashion industry is relatively small, but it is known for its focus on sustainability and eco-friendliness. Many Swedish clothing manufacturers prioritize using organic materials, such as GOTS-certified cotton, and minimize waste by producing small quantities of high-quality garments. Swedish factories are also known for their strict adherence to labour laws and fair wages, ensuring that the garment workers are treated with respect and dignity.

Germany: 

Germany is a leader in sustainable manufacturing practices, and its fashion industry is no exception. There are several sustainable clothing manufacturers in Germany, many of whom prioritize the use of recycled materials and waste reduction. Germany’s strict environmental laws also ensure that factories are held to high pollution and resource conservation standards.

Denmark: 

Denmark is a small but mighty player in the sustainable fashion industry. Many Danish clothing manufacturers use organic and sustainable materials, such as Tencel and recycled polyester, and prioritize sustainable production methods, such as water and waste reduction. Danish factories are also known for their fair labour practices and commitment to worker safety.

India: 

India is a major player in the textile and garment manufacturing industries, and many Indian factories are making strides towards sustainability. Indian clothing manufacturers are known for using natural fibres, such as cotton and silk, and the country has a long history of hand-crafted textiles. 

India also has several fair trade and sustainable certification programs, such as Fairtrade India and GoodWeave, which help ensure that workers are treated fairly and that environmental standards are met.

Turkey: 

Turkey is another country with a rich history of textile manufacturing, and many Turkish factories are adapting to meet the growing demand for sustainable and ethical clothing. Turkish manufacturers prioritize using natural and organic materials, and many have made strides in reducing water usage and waste. Turkey is also known for its skilled workers and high-quality production methods.

USA: 

The United States is home to a growing sustainable fashion industry, with many small-scale manufacturers focusing on local production and eco-friendly materials. Many US-based clothing manufacturers use recycled or organic materials and prioritize waste reduction and carbon offsetting. The country also has a range of sustainability certification programs, such as the Global Organic Textile Standard (GOTS) and the Cradle to Cradle certification.

Bangladesh: 

Bangladesh has a large garment manufacturing industry but has also been criticized for its labour practices and environmental impact. However, several Bangladeshi factories are making strides towards sustainability, such as the Bangladeshi Roots EcoFashion factory, which uses recycled materials and low-impact dyes. 

Bangladesh also has several fair trade and sustainability certification programs, such as the Bangladesh Accord and the Bangladeshi Social and Environmental Standards (BSES)
